Dude Warriors struggle to stay on target in this game until they get most of their abilities.

 

If you are a jugg / guardian then you have force push and you are already half way there, as that resets the CD on leap if you are getting kited.

 

If you are a sentinel / mara hang in there, you are about to get force cloak.
